Potentially Fatal Virus Discovered In New York, No Vaccine Or Treatment A rare, potentially fatal virus carried by ticks has been detected in New York for the first time. The case of Bourbon virus was confirmed in Suffolk County by researchers at Stony Brook University, according to a Tuesday, July 21 announcement. Michael Larkin, 67, survived his encounter with the virus, which has no treatment, no commonly available test, and no vaccine, WCBS reported. He was working outdoors when a lone star tick infected him.
